Output fbb20f2c800421eb06cfffe127bae20fe53211f1619b9b2924acd80086ece0e3:1

value
489426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c337a5618415d290579025d2243d896d1cdb57 OP_EQUAL
address
3EFSMmKgVeSEJXymHUwmz5ScRA47L3Ad3b
transaction
fbb20f2c800421eb06cfffe127bae20fe53211f1619b9b2924acd80086ece0e3
spent
true